Mitotic phosphorylation of CCCTC‐binding factor (CTCF) reduces its DNA binding activity
During mitosis, higher order chromatin structures are disrupted and chromosomes are condensed to achieve accurate chromosome segregation. CCCTC-binding factor (CTCF) is a highly conserved and ubiquitously expressed C2H2-type zinc finger protein which is considered to be involved in epigenetic memory through regulation of higher order chromatin architecture. متن کاملThe role of CCCTC-binding factor (CTCF) in genomic imprinting, development, and reproduction.
CCCTC-binding factor (CTCF) is the major protein involved in insulator activity in vertebrates, with widespread DNA binding sites in the genome. CTCF participates in many processes related to global chromatin organization and remodeling, contributing to the repression or activation of gene transcription. متن کاملSpecificity Transcription Factor Selectively Alter Its DNA-binding Tumor-associated Zinc Finger Mutations in the CTCF
CTCF is a widely expressed 11-zinc finger (ZF) transcription factor that is involved in different aspects of gene regulation including promoter activation or repression, hormone-responsive gene silencing, methylationdependent chromatin insulation, and genomic imprinting.
